Greetings to the spirit of the storyteller, Murad Al-Sebaei ... a literary meeting within the activities of Ornina Week

The late writer Murad al-Sibai, one of the great writers of story and theater that Homs gave birth to in the 20th century, was the focus of the literary meeting hosted by the archaeological hall of the Greek Orthodox Archdiocese in Bustan al-Diwan neighborhood in the city.

The meeting titled “Greetings to the Soul of the Storyteller Murad Al-Sebaei” and organized by the Ornina Cultural Forum within the activities of its cultural and artistic week “The Icon of Homs and a Syrian Identity”, he talked about it to the correspondent of Sana Raymond Kabron, director of the Ornina Forum, that the choice of al-Sebaei due to his literary and cultural standing and the literature and intellectual legacy he presented does not It must be highlighted as one of the city flags in thought

And literature.

Four female storytellers gave their productions that were dedicated to Rouh al-Sebaei, starting with Abeer Menoun, the owner of the “Forgiveness” group. She read a collection of short stories, including “Tears in the Wind,” and bore an interesting modernist character about a love story with many paradoxes.

In turn, Alaa Diab presented a story entitled "Only One Woman", which focused on the mother, her generosity and the sacrifices she made, while Nidaa Al-Hussein participated in a collection of stories, including "The Shoulders Eater" that carried a social character that talks about the pain and suffering of the simple from the corrupt and the exploiters. Fatima Al Hussein also participated.

It is noteworthy that Murad Al-Sebaei is a Syrian writer and storyteller from the city of Homs, in addition to being a theater director and author who has many books, including “Castega - The Fateful Lesson - This was what was the first spark - the same story - under the window - stations in my life.

The Ornina Cultural and Art Week, which is held at the Greek Orthodox Archdiocese, includes a group of cultural events, including an exhibition of plastic art, fictional and poetry evenings, lectures, and a presentation by the Ornina heritage group.
